Summary:The present invention relates to a method of identifying or monitoring circulatory failure in a subject, which method comprises assessing the subject's microcirculation in respect of the following parameters:(a) functional capillary density (FCD);(b) heterogeneity of the FCD;(c) capillary flow velocity;(d) heterogeneity of capillary flow velocity;(e) oxygen saturation of microvascular erythrocytes (SmvO2); and(f) heterogeneity of SmvO2;wherein parameters (a) to (d) are assessed visually by microscopy and parameters (e) and (f) are assessed by diffuse reflectance spectroscopy (DRS); as well as apparatus and software designed for performance of such a method.
